Villa 137
Perched on the scenic slopes of Monte Bonifato, this modern and elegant villa offers sweeping panoramic views over the town of Alcamo—an area known for its prestigious D.O.C. wines, the historic Castle of the Counts of Modica, and the golden sands of Alcamo Marina just a short drive away. Designed with comfort and luxury in mind, the villa features contemporary architecture, expansive interiors, and high-end finishes such as marble and parquet flooring.
Spread across three levels and covering over 550 square meters, the villa is flooded with natural light thanks to floor-to-ceiling windows that frame stunning views of the sea and countryside. The living spaces are tastefully furnished in a modern style, combining elegance and functionality in perfect balance.
The ground floor includes a large living and dining area with an ornamental fireplace, a fully equipped kitchen with access to an outdoor barbecue space, a laundry area, and a bathroom with a bathtub. There's also a spacious double bedroom with an additional bed and an en-suite bathroom.
The mezzanine level hosts a fitness area, a bathroom with a shower, and two double bedrooms—one of which includes an extra single bed. On the upper floor, guests will find another large living room, an open-concept dining area and kitchen, and three additional double bedrooms, including one with an en-suite featuring a whirlpool tub.
Designed by internationally acclaimed architect Gianni Ranaulo, this villa is a peaceful haven that blends modern luxury with natural beauty.
